Puerto Rico's population has been shrinking for the last decade due to its fiscal crisis. A year after Hurricane Maria, the exodus is a growing problem for the island. Beyond the loss of human life and destruction of property, Maria is reshaping the population of Puerto Rico, and communities across the country.
